A Postgraduate Certificate in Advanced EV Driving Range Techniques equips professionals with specialized knowledge and practical skills to optimize electric vehicle (EV) range and efficiency. This intensive program focuses on advanced battery management systems, energy-efficient driving strategies, and real-world applications of range-extending technologies.
Learning outcomes include a deep understanding of EV battery chemistry and thermal management, proficiency in utilizing onboard computer systems to monitor energy consumption, and the ability to develop and implement effective range optimization strategies. Graduates will be skilled in data analysis and predictive modeling for range forecasting.
The program's duration typically spans one academic year, often delivered through a flexible blended learning model combining online modules with practical workshops and potentially on-site EV testing sessions. This structure caters to working professionals seeking to upskill in this rapidly evolving field.
